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The NM_001388419.1(KALRN):​c.74-22915G>A vari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.517 in 152,044 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 22,734 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

KALRN (HGNC:4814): (kalirin RhoGEF kinase) Huntington's disease (HD), a neurodegenerative disorder characterized by loss of striatal neurons, is caused by an expansion of a polyglutamine tract in the HD protein huntingtin. This gene encodes a protein that interacts with the huntingtin-associated protein 1, which is a huntingtin binding protein that may function in vesicle trafficking. [provided by RefSeq, Apr 2016]
